What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a medical doctor concentrating on diagnosing, dealing with, and avoiding mental health conditions who operates separately instead of through a public health system. This suggests that they frequently have higher versatility in regards to treatment methods, consultation scheduling, and patient care. By focusing on specific needs, private psychiatrists can provide customized healing services and often boast shorter waiting times compared to civil services.
Secret Benefits of Choosing a Private Psychiatrist
Personalized Care: Private psychiatrists can create treatment strategies that align closely with their clients' unique life situations, choices, and circumstances.

Schedule: Patients typically deal with much shorter waiting times and more flexible visit hours, enabling them to receive care when they need it most.

Confidentiality and Privacy: With private practice, patients might feel more ensured that their records and discussions are kept confidential, promoting a safe environment for open interaction.

Comprehensive Services: Many private psychiatrists use a variety of treatments, including medication management, psychiatric therapy, and extra restorative services tailored to individual needs.

Connection of Care: Private psychiatrists can preserve long-term relationships with their patients, resulting in much better outcomes with time as they get a much deeper understanding of each person's health history and personal journey.
Services Offered by Private Psychiatrists
Private psychiatrists generally offer a vast array of services to address different mental health issues. Some of the main services include:
Diagnostic Assessments: Comprehensive evaluations to determine mental health disorders.Medication Management: Prescription and management of psychotropic medications.Psychotherapy: Various restorative methods such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T), and more.Crisis Intervention: Immediate support during intense mental health crises.Consultation: Providing second viewpoints or working along with other health care providers to ensure a holistic treatment method.

The journey to much better mental health through a private psychiatrist generally involves numerous steps. Below are some typical stages:

Initial Consultation: The first visit serves as an opportunity for the psychiatrist to gather details, conduct assessments, and detail a treatment method.

Assessment: This might involve standardized questionnaires and discussions about personal history, psychological difficulties, and general mental health.

Treatment Planning: Based on the assessment outcomes, a customized treatment plan is designed collaboratively between the psychiatrist and the client.

Therapy and Medication: Implementation of the treatment strategy, which might include therapy sessions and medication prescriptions.

Continuous Evaluation: Regular follow-ups to assess development, adjust treatments as essential, and celebrate enhancements.
Cost Considerations
While private psychiatry provides many advantages, it's important to consider the expenses included. Private psychiatric services can be more costly than those used through public health systems, and payment structures may vary. Some patients go with private medical insurance that may cover a part of the expenses, while others might require to pay out-of-pocket.

A1: Consider asking your primary care doctor for suggestions, checking online directories, or examining local mental health companies for qualified specialists in your area.
Q2: Will my insurance cover private psychiatric services?
A2: Many insurance plans provide partial protection for mental health services. Be sure to contact your supplier to clarify what services are consisted of.
Q3: How long does treatment with a private psychiatrist usually last?
A3: The period of treatment can vary extensively based on individual needs, treatment strategies, and the particular mental health problems being attended to.
Q4: What should I expect in my first visit?
A4: Initial sessions typically concentrate on event background info, discussing current issues, and forming a treatment strategy. Be prepared to share personal history and existing symptoms.
Q5: Can a private psychiatrist recommend medication?
A5: Yes, private psychiatrists can prescribe medications to handle Mental Health Conditions (www.florentinocourtway.top) and monitor their effects as part of a detailed treatment method.
